	a.newstitle{color:#8B0401;text-decoration:none; font-size:14px;}
	a.newstitle:hover{color:#000000;text-decoration:underline}
	td.news:{font-family:Verdana,Arial; font-size:8px;}
	.imgtext{font-size:8pt;font-style:italic}
	h1
	{
		font-family : Verdana;
		font-size : 18px;
		color : #8B0401;
	}

	hr {
		color : #808080;
		height : 1px;
	}

    a {
      color:maroon;
    }


	h2, span.headline
	{
		font-family : Verdana;
		font-size : 14px;
		font-weight: bold;
		color : #BE0501;
	}

	body, td, p, span, li, input
	{
		font-family:Verdana,Arial;
		font-size:13px;
	}
	.start
	{
		font-family:Verdana,Arial;
		font-size:11px;
		line-height : 15px;
	}

	.klein
	{
		font-family:Verdana,Arial;
		font-size:10px;
	}

	b
	{
		color : #8B0401;
	}

	.a{
		text-decoration : none;
		color : #BE0501;
	}

	.amarkt{
		font-size:11px;
		text-decoration : none;

	}
	A:HOVER.amarkt {
		color : Maroon;
	}

	table.rahmen
	{
		border-left: 1px solid #EDDE78;
		border-right: 1px solid #EDDE78;
		border-bottom: 1px solid #EDDE78;
		border-top: 1px solid #EDDE78;
		color : black;  font-family : verdana,arial;
		font-size : 12px;
	}

	th.rahmen
	{
		background-color:#EDDE78;
		font-size:12px;
		color:#8B0401;
	}
	td.rahmen
	{
		border-left: 1px solid #EDDE78;
		border-right: 1px solid #EDDE78;
		border-bottom: 1px solid #EDDE78;
		border-top: 1px solid #EDDE78;
		color : black;  font-family : verdana,arial;
		font-size : 12px;
	}
	.input{
		border-width:1pt;
		border-style:solid;
		border-color : #EDDE78;
		background : white;
	}
	.liste{
		font-family:Verdana,Arial;
		font-size:10px;
		background : #E8E8E8;
		border-color : #EDDE78;
	}
	.btn_markt{
		border-width:1pt;
		border-style:solid;
		border-color : maroon;
		color : maroon;
		background : #FCF6C7;
	}
  #hauptnavigation  a  {
       color:maroon;line-height:24px;
    }

.anstrich1{
  background-image: url(../../images/wabe_mittel.gif); background-position: left; background-repeat: no-repeat;padding-left:35px;margin-top:10px;
}

.anstrich2{
  background-image: url(../../images/wabe_klein.gif); background-position: left; background-repeat: no-repeat;padding-left:25px;line-height:10px
}
